In 2024, Réalmont spent 635 k€ on this. That is €177 per inhabitant.
Against towns of the same size
+20 pt Réalmont devotes 29.6%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 3,500 to 5,000 inhabitants is 9.6%.
Ranked 28 of 916 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€177, against €87 for the median (+103 %).

2024 operating expenditure, as the town voted it by function. Source: DGFiP — balances comptables, présentation croisée nature-fonction. The comparison is first on the share of the operating budget — the reading that does not depend on how wealthy the town is — then on euros per inhabitant, against the median of towns in the same DGFiP population band. Transfers to the inter-municipal body are excluded on both sides.
